    The infamous Ice Bowl gig , show 2 of the classic 3 show run .
    Det 10/07 , Alpine 10/08 and Chicago 10/09....if you haven't heard this show (along with the other 2) I suggest you camp in this weekend and put em on !

    It was so cold at this show EVs wine froze and they just ended it with RVM .
